| Text: | The World He Made He Still Sustains |
| Author: | Charles Wesley |
| Tune: | ABSCHIED |
| Composer: | Wenzel Müller |
1 The world He made He still sustains,
When then dost thou, O Israel, say,
"My God forgets His people’s pains;
His Jacob is a castaway"?
2 Repent thee of thy peevish haste,
Recall the rash desponding word,
No more complain, "The hour is past,
And I have wearied out my Lord."
3 Hast thou not heard, hast thou not known,
The everlasting God, that laid
The earth’s foundations, rules alone,
Nor faints to bear the world He made?
4 Jehovah is unchangeable,
His ways, and thought, are not as ours,
He cheers the languid souls that fail,
And quickens all their drooping powers.
5 Gently He lifts the fallen up,
He gives them faith, and faith’s increase,
Revives their feeble, dying hope,
And fills with love, and joy and peace.
6 Blasted, the vigor of the young
Shall fade, and suddenly decay;
The bold, and confident, and strong,
Shall fear, despair, and die away.
7 But they who wait upon the Lord
Shall surely find His promise true,
Receive the quickening powerful Word,
And, born of God, their strength renew.
8 Their willing souls from sin set free,
Shall swiftly in His statutes move,
Shall walk in glorious liberty,
Shall fly upon the wings of love.
9 With eagle’s wings their souls shall rise,
Steady and strong to Heaven soar,
Regain on earth their native skies,
And faint, and fall, and sin no more.
